2026/5/31 17:41:59
网站建设
项目流程
做网站的广告,广州网站建设公司乐云seo,免费响应式模板网站,鱼头seo推广TscanCode#xff1a;零配置快速上手的代码安全扫描神器 【免费下载链接】TscanCode 项目地址: https://gitcode.com/gh_mirrors/tsc/TscanCode
TscanCode是一款由腾讯开源的静态代码安全扫描工具#xff0c;专门用于检测C/C、C#、Lua等多种编程语言中的代码安全隐患…TscanCode零配置快速上手的代码安全扫描神器【免费下载链接】TscanCode项目地址: https://gitcode.com/gh_mirrors/tsc/TscanCodeTscanCode是一款由腾讯开源的静态代码安全扫描工具专门用于检测C/C、C#、Lua等多种编程语言中的代码安全隐患。这款高性能工具能够帮助开发者在编码阶段就发现潜在的安全漏洞和代码缺陷从而提高软件的安全性和可靠性。通过深度分析源代码的结构和语义TscanCode能够识别出常见的编码错误、安全漏洞和不良实践是提升代码质量的必备利器。 五分钟快速上手获取项目代码要开始使用TscanCode首先需要获取项目源代码git clone https://gitcode.com/gh_mirrors/tsc/TscanCode零配置直接运行TscanCode最吸引人的特点就是开箱即用。你甚至不需要编译直接使用预编译版本即可Linux用户cd TscanCode/release/linux/TscanCodeV2.14.2395.linux ./tscancode your_source_code.cppmacOS用户cd TscanCode/release/mac ./tscancode your_source_code.cppWindows用户 直接使用release/windows目录下的可执行文件。即时看到效果运行后TscanCode会立即分析你的代码并输出详细的检测报告。第一次使用就能感受到它的强大能力 核心能力深度解析多语言全面覆盖TscanCode支持C/C、C#和Lua三种主流编程语言的代码安全扫描。在samples目录中你可以找到丰富的示例代码C代码示例包含数组越界、内存泄漏等常见问题C#代码示例覆盖算术溢出、资源泄漏等场景Lua代码示例针对脚本语言特有的问题检测高性能扫描引擎TscanCode的扫描速度令人印象深刻——每分钟可处理20万行代码同时保持约90%的准确率。这意味着即使面对大型项目也能在短时间内完成全面分析。智能语义分析通过lib目录中的核心模块TscanCode能够进行深度的语义分析识别传统语法检查器难以发现的复杂安全风险。️ 实战应用指南集成到开发流程将TscanCode集成到你的日常开发流程中非常简单。通过命令行接口你可以轻松地对单个文件或整个项目进行扫描./tscancode --configcfg/std.cfg your_source_code.cpp持续集成环境在CI/CD流水线中集成TscanCode可以在每次代码提交时自动进行安全扫描确保新加入的代码不会引入安全隐患。⚙️ 高级配置技巧自定义检测规则TscanCode允许用户根据项目需求自定义检测规则。通过修改cfg目录中的配置文件你可以调整现有规则的灵敏度添加项目特定的检测规则排除某些类型的误报性能优化建议对于大型项目扫描性能可能成为一个考虑因素。以下是一些优化建议分模块进行扫描使用增量扫描模式合理配置检测规则集 常见问题排查手册处理误报情况在某些情况下TscanCode可能会产生误报。你可以使用排除规则忽略特定的代码模式调整相关规则的检测阈值在代码中添加注释来抑制特定警告结果分析与处理工具生成的检测结果包含了详细的问题描述和定位信息。对于每个发现的问题建议仔细阅读问题描述理解潜在风险查看问题所在的代码位置根据建议进行代码修复验证修复后的代码是否通过扫描 未来发展规划TscanCode作为一款功能强大的开源代码安全扫描工具为开发者提供了一种高效、可靠的代码质量保障手段。通过将静态代码分析集成到开发流程中你可以在早期发现并修复潜在的安全问题从而提高软件的整体质量。无论你是个人开发者还是团队中的一员TscanCode都能帮助你构建更加安全、可靠的软件产品。现在就开始使用这个优秀的开源安全工具让你的代码质量迈上一个新的台阶 最佳实践总结每日扫描将TscanCode集成到日常开发中每次保存代码时自动运行团队协作在代码评审前运行扫描提前发现问题持续改进根据扫描结果不断优化编码规范知识共享将发现的典型问题整理成团队知识库通过遵循这些最佳实践你不仅能提升个人代码质量还能为团队建立更高的安全标准。TscanCode不仅仅是一个工具更是你代码安全之旅的忠实伙伴【免费下载链接】TscanCode项目地址: https://gitcode.com/gh_mirrors/tsc/TscanCode创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考